Water surface blue-green algae automatic cleaning device
The invention belongs to the technical field of ecological restoration, and particularly relates to a water surface blue-green algae automatic cleaning device. The device comprises a spherical shell,a plurality of drainage holes are formed in the side wall of the spherical shell, filter screens are installed in the drainage holes, a plurality of supporting pipes are arranged on the side wall of the spherical shell at equal intervals in an array mode, a floating ball is fixedly installed at the other end of each supporting pipe, a plurality of water inlet holes are formed in the side wall of each supporting pipe, the supporting pipes are sleeved with sliding rings in a sliding mode, a plurality of negative pressure shells are fixedly installed on the inner wall of the spherical shell, thenegative pressure shells correspond to and communicate with the supporting pipes correspondingly, a through hole communicating with the interior of the spherical shell is formed in the side wall of each negative pressure shell, a sealing plate is connected to the inner side wall of each negative pressure shell in a sealed and sliding mode, and the sealing plates are fixedly connected with the inner side walls of the negative pressure shells through springs. The device can continuously collect blue-green algae on water surface, automatically remove the blue-green algae and purify river water, and is convenient and flexible to use and good in blue-green algae cleaning effect.
